The aim of the project was to develop an initial design (Dash-1 or baseline) of a hydrogen-powered aircraft that was to fly between Arlanda Sweden and New York in the United States. Additional studies were performed on the baseline aircraft to explore the design space and to identify optimal design parameters. The traditional static nature of aircraft conceptual design is here enhanced by means of incorporating simple dynamic analysis using Modelica models and optimization into the workflow.</p> ER -
